WebSummary of Chiloglanis; Pronounced: Kee low glan iss: Etymology: Chiloglanis: From the Greek cheilos, meaning lip, and glanis, meaning catfish; in reference to the oral morphology.: Identification: The second largest catfish genus in Africa after Synodontis.They are characterized by jaws and lips modified into a sucker or oral disc used for adhering to … Webthis study, Chiloglanis anoterus Crass (1960) (Pisces: Mochokidae) was selected as a biological indicator of changes in annual water temperatures within the Sabie River in the southern Kruger National Park. Relative abundances of C. anoterus were determined using standard electro-fishing surveys. The presence or absence of C. anoterus was ...
